Established on the 18th of July 2001, Penplusbytes is a not-for-profit organization driving change through innovations in three key areas: using new digital technologies to enable good governance and accountability, new media and innovations, and driving oversight for effective utilisation of mining, oil and gas revenue and resources.

Vision:

To be the leading institution for promoting effective governance using technology in Africa.

Mission:

Promoting effective governance by deploying technology that enhances participation. 

Strategy:

Penplusbytes is in the process of developing a new strategic plan through multi stakeholder engagements which has the following as objectives; leveraging technology & knowledge to enhance good governance, enabling the media, civil society and other stakeholders to use new digital tools and innovations, building a vibrant community of technology savvy advocates of good governance among others.
